Cutting the Cord, Keeping the Blades
So, how do you watch Forged in Fire without cable? Here's the lowdown on how to get your bladesmithing fix.
Streaming Services to the Rescue
Several streaming services carry the show. Consider Hulu or Discovery+.
These services offer a wide range of episodes. You can catch up on past seasons too.

Sometimes you can find episodes or clips on YouTube. It's worth checking!
On-Demand Options
You can also purchase individual episodes or seasons on platforms like Amazon Prime Video. This is a good option if you just want to watch specific episodes.
Another is Google Play and Apple TV. Check if they offer the show in your region.

This lets you own the content and watch it whenever you want. No subscription needed!
